A Revoked License isn’t Permanent
Once your license is revoked then you have a 3 year minimum waiting period before you can petition for your license to be reinstated. This varies from state to state but it seems to be commonplace.
This process is lengthy, tedious, and of course lucrative for the lawyers involved. You and your lawyer would gather character witnesses, statements from employers, CME certificates, volunteer letters, remediation course letters, and psychiatric evaluations in order to put together a case to petition the medical board to reinstate your medical license.
You can then request that your license get reinstated. This might be a contingent license or you might have your medical license reinstated fully. Obviously it all depends on the medical board and the potency of your petition.
